It varies.  I've taken both, and in general, I enjoy classroom classes much much more.

However, I took English online, and it was amazingly easy and I breezed through it.

It seems like the boring core classes you're used to and have experience in are probably best taken online, while the new type classes would be best taken as a lecture course.

I've taken both courses, and I do like being in a class room more because there's always a teacher to help you out with stuff. But online courses are typically much quicker and straight to the point. I learned everything for american history, world history, and basic and world economy in half a year online, whereas taking all four of those class room courses would have taken about three years total.
